Huntsville entered their tilt with James Clemens on Tuesday with six cons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with seven. They came out on top against the Jets by a score of 2-0. That's the third time they've managed to beat them this season, with their most recent win being a 2-0 victory back in August.

Not only was the match a shutout, it was a big one: Huntsville took both sets by at least 11 points. The match finished with set scores of 25-9, 25-14.

Kennedy Moss paced Huntsville's offense, picking up 11 kills. Moss got some help from Charlotte Krichev and her seven assists. Krichev was also solid from the service line: she led the team with four aces.

Huntsville's victory bumped their record up to 27-6. As for James Clemens, they have traveled a rocky road recently, having lost eight of their last ten matches. That's put a noticeable dent in their 17-17 record this season.

Huntsville will be taking part in a tournament against Danville at 9:00 a.m. on Saturday. As for James Clemens, they will head out to challenge Bob Jones at 5:30 p.m. on Thursday.
